Government Home Science College, Hassan, established in 1971, holds a significant place among educational institutions in Hassan, Karnataka. As an affiliated college of the esteemed University of Mysore, it has built a legacy focused on specialized education, predominantly catering to women. Its foundational commitment lies in fostering academic excellence within the domain of Home Science, making it a recognized name in the region for this specific discipline.

The college is widely recognized for its comprehensive academic offerings in Home Science. It primarily provides undergraduate (B.Sc.) and postgraduate (M.Sc.) programs. These programs delve into various aspects of Home Science, including Food Science and Nutrition, Human Development, Resource Management, and Clothing and Textiles. The curriculum is designed to equip students with both theoretical knowledge and practical skills, preparing them for diverse roles in fields related to family welfare, community development, and applied nutrition.
